Overlaying iCal calendars in Outlook

Overlaying iCal Calendars with Outlooks so you can see both Personal & Business Events

You can easily share your iCal Calendars so they are overlayed in Outlooks calendar, however the propose new time function cannot see events from those calendars, but you can see them visually. There are quite a few steps but it's not too difficult.

 

In iCal right click the calendar you want to share

Then check the Public Calendar iconScreenshot_2022-08-22_at_16.22.42.png

 

Then click the icon that looks like a person in a circle (in the picture above), then click the sharing icon highlighted here and select Messages

This Invitation will pop up but we just need that long bit of text, copy it using cmd+c

Go to Outlook via a web browser and log in and select calendar, then Add Calendar

At this next screen select Subscribe from web and paste cmd+v your text as in the picture, give your calendar a name, choose a colour and click import. It's best to have Add to set as Other calendars then click Import.

Close the web browser and open Outlook and go to the calendar area, in the main menu click View and select Overlay
